CodeNewbie Community 🌱

marcos1232-rgb
marcos1232-rgb

Posted on

How to Build a Beginner-Friendly Calculator App for Developers

Hi everyone!

I’ve been learning a lot about web development lately and wanted to share a project idea that really helped me grasp some key concepts: building a simple calculator app. It’s such a great way to understand front-end technologies, logic structures, and user experience design.

When I started this project, I explored how different tools like JavaScript, CSS, and HTML can work together to create something functional yet visually appealing. For example:

JavaScript: To handle the logic behind the calculations.
CSS: To make the interface clean and intuitive.
HTML: For structuring the buttons and display screen.
I also realized how important user experience is when designing calculators or similar tools. Things like button layout, responsiveness, and accessibility make a huge difference.

For anyone looking for inspiration or examples, I came across some cool tools like Alicia Calculadora (Website link), which offers a variety of useful calculators. It's not just about the functionality—they focus on making the interface user-friendly and practical, which I think is a great standard to aim for.

If anyone has worked on a similar project or has tips for enhancing calculator apps, I’d love to hear your thoughts! Let’s exchange ideas and grow together as developers.

Top comments (5)

Collapse
 
modengine2 profile image
modengine2

It's great that you're diving into web development and building a beginner-friendly calculator app! This type of project is indeed an excellent way to strengthen your understanding of JavaScript, HTML, and CSS. User experience is such an important factor too, as small details like button placement and responsiveness make all the difference in the overall usability.

For those interested in learning more about game-related projects, I recommend checking out ModEngine2, which focuses on gaming development. Although it's more gaming-oriented, there could be relevant concepts and design ideas for building any interactive app, including a calculator.

Collapse
 
tomdanny profile image
Tom Danny

mpl-locksmith-training.co.uk provides valuable locksmith training, while building a beginner-friendly calculator app for developers involves simple steps. Start by selecting a programming language like JavaScript or Python. Design a user-friendly interface with basic operations like addition, subtraction, multiplication, and division. Implement functions to handle input and output efficiently. Test the app for errors and ensure smooth functionality. This hands-on project helps new developers grasp coding fundamentals while creating a practical tool.

Collapse
 
thomas1803 profile image
thomas1803

You can incorporate error handling to improve the app's usability. For example, display an error message or disable certain Incredibox Colorbox Mustard buttons when you try dividing by zero or input invalid sequences like multiple decimal points in a single number.

Collapse
 
samual_educator profile image
Samual Smith

W dzisiejszych czasach bardzo łatwo stworzyć dowolny kalkulator przy pomocy różnych programów AI, wystarczy znać podstawy programowania. Kiedy tworzyłem swoje pierwsze narzędzie edukacyjne, przeglądałem wiele aplikacji do kalkulatorów online i znalazłem kilka fajnych, jak kalkulator frekwencji. To polski kalkulator obecności z prostym i szybkim interfejsem. Możesz zrobić podobne kalkulatory, żeby zmotywować siebie i innych!

Collapse
 
lucasnathann profile image
Lucas Nathann • Edited

I have been involved in Quick Draw application and I understand that you need to provide clear and easy to understand instructions for new users on your application.